David E. Clarenbach (born September 26, 1953) is a Wisconsin Democratic politician who served nine terms in the Wisconsin State Assembly. He represented the 78th Assembly District in Madison from 1975 to 1993. He is the son of National Organization for Women co-founder Kathryn F. Clarenbach and was born in St. Louis, Missouri. He was educated in Madison public schools, and studied politics at the University of Wisconsin–Madison from 1971 to 1976.
